Description
A galaxy of adventures awaits in Expansive Universe, a science fiction card game designed by Sam Alschuler. Released in 2020, this game is perfect for 2 to 4 players looking for a fun and exciting experience that can be enjoyed in as little as 20 minutes or as long as 60 minutes. With simple rules that can be explained quickly, players can dive right into the action, exploring new planets, attempting missions, and building their fleet. In Expansive Universe, each player chooses a faction and starts with a planet, spaceship, and alpha character, with the rest of their cards shuffled into the main deck. As players take turns, they can auction and buy cards to build their crew, fleet, or maximize gold production. With a point system that rewards exploration, missions, and combat, every game is different, offering unlimited science fiction stories and paths to victory.
